Transaction 8c79672a64d4e44a128c42e4baa5565f7d5ee3c485333d48d5335c83c66592f0
1 Input
1 Output
-
8c79672a64d4e44a128c42e4baa5565f7d5ee3c485333d48d5335c83c66592f0:0
- value
- 670121
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62aec78ddd9d0d8a5289031efa0716a454342370 OP_EQUAL
- address
- 3AgoXEf6Tq8dAdZ366qX5aKiwFeukDZgQu